MEANING OF 风吹日晒
风吹日晒 (風吹日曬)
(idiom) to be exposed to the elements
() fēng chuī () shài
EXAMPLE SENTENCES

因为风吹日晒,大家都晒成了古铜色。

All were tanned to the color of bronze from wind and sun.
